DHA replaces printed licences with digitalised e-Licences

DUBAI, June 25, 2020

The Dubai Health Authority (DHA) announced that printed healthcare professionals’ licence cards will be replaced by digitalised e-Licences for healthcare professionals. This is part of the authority’s continuous efforts to implement Dubai’s Paperless Strategy by utilising the latest technology to achieve customer happiness.
 
Dr Hisham Al Hammadi, Director of Health Licensing at DHA said that replacing printed cards with digital ones will reduce time to obtain the licence from five days to getting it immediately. It also helps reduce possibility of loss or damage and reduces cost and waste.
 
He added that verifying the details of the e-Licence can be done through the free online verification service -  available on the Sheryan licensing system - by entering the licence barcode and pin number, or by checking the professional’s details through Dubai Medical Registry.
 
He stressed that the DHA strives to continue on providing customers with services that exceeds their expectations and achieves their satisfaction.-- Tradearabia News Service
